OpenMP: Reject non-const 'condition' trait in Fortran
OpenMP 5.0 only permits constant expressions for the 'condition' trait in context selectors; this is relaxed in 5.2 but not implemented. In order to avoid wrong code, it is now rejected. Additionally, in Fortran, 'condition' should not accept an integer expression, which is now ensured. Additionally, as 'device_num' should be a conforming device number, there is now a check on the value.
